Year: 1985
Runtime: 83 mins
Language: English
Director: Chuck Workman
Howard F. Howard, an overweight man engaged to his bride Beverly, is consumed by an obsessive love for The Three Stooges. As their wedding approaches, his fixation erupts into Stoogemania, sending him wandering city streets with fellow fans and into the Stooge Hills sanitarium, run by a famed psychologist, before the inmates seize control.
